Legendary longtime journalist, host, and interviewer Larry King has died. He was 87 years old. The iconic radio and TV broadcaster’s death came early on Saturday morning, at Cedars-Sinai Medical Center in Los Angeles, California, according to a post shared on King’s official Twitter account by his team later in the morning.
